Nous avons installé LS sur un serveur externe, et réussi à personnaliser la présentation des questionnaires grâce au fichier custom.css du thème.
Mais comment doit-on s'y prendre pour personnaliser la page qui liste les questionnaires (https://adresseduserveur/limesurvey) et l'adapter à nos couleurs ?
Il faut modifier le modèle par défaut. C'est ce modèle qui est utilisé sur la page d'accueil (et sur les pages d'erreur).
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member. -
Professional support
-
Plugins, theme and development
. I don't answer to private message.
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member. -
Professional support
-
Plugins, theme and development
. I don't answer to private message.
Le css en ligne est prioritaire par rapport au css en fichier.
MPodifie le sur ce fichier, pas en sur les fichier css.
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member. -
Professional support
-
Plugins, theme and development
. I don't answer to private message.
et donc pointe sur un répertoire spécifique de notre installation Limesurvey.
Or dans le fichier que vous m'indiquez il n'est fait référence à aucun fichier de logo...
Je ne comprends pas ce qu'est le "CSS en ligne", sa fonction, et comment le modifier ?
C'est le fichier que tu as sélectionné en logo dans les options du theme.
Mais tu peux le modifier par ton image en «dur»
Si tu va dans l'éditeur de theme tu as un lien « Conseil : comment intégrer une image dans votre thème ? » qui t'indique comment faire.
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member. -
Professional support
-
Plugins, theme and development
. I don't answer to private message.
Donc pour récapituler si ça peut en aider d'autre :
Il faut se placer dans l'éditeur de thème, charger l'image de son choix et modifier le fichier nav_bar.twig à la ligne 34 et remplacer :
{{ image(aSurveyInfo.options.brandlogofile, aSurveyInfo.name, {"class": "logo img-responsive"}) }}
par
{{ image('./upload/themes/survey/nom_du_theme/files/mon_image.png', 'nom_de_mon_image', {"class": "logo img-responsive"}) }}
Merci pour ton aide !
Nous avons cependant beaucoup de mal à comprendre l'architecture de LS, et notamment :
- comment les modifications des fichiers d'un thème en particulier peut affecter la présentation générale d'une page comme /limesurvey/index.php, alors que le choix du thème se fait dans les options de questionnaire
- quelles fonctions et comment sont gérés les très nombreux dossiers "assets"
Si j'amais tu pouvez-nous éclairer à ce sujet...je ne voudrais pas ouvrir un sujet spécifique à des incompréhensions plutôt d'ordre "générales"...
Ah en fait j'ai moyennement compris...car si la manip me permet bien de changer le logo de la page d'accueil, elle n'autorise plus les changements de logo dans les options du questionnaire (le thème est une copie de Fruity), ce qui nous pose problème pour personnaliser les questionnaires...
Choisi ton image comme option par défaut : ce sera l'image utilisée dans la liste.
C'est assez simple le principe de ce coté.
1. Les thème ont des options par défaut (gérable via la gestion des themes)
2. Un thème peut être celui par défaut
3. Ce thème sera celui utilisé sur la page d'accueil avec les options par défaut.
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member. -
Professional support
-
Plugins, theme and development
. I don't answer to private message.
Ok merci pour ces explication je crois que j'ai capté. Du coup j'avais pas forcément besoin de modifier le TWIG si je comprends bien...Enfin bref ça a l'air de fonctionner !